LEGAL BASIS FOR POULTRY AND PIGGERY LOC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S
WHY ARE THERE DISTANCE REQUIREMENTS?
The required setbacks for poultry and piggery farms are established to:
π§ Protect groundwater and drinking water sources
ποΈ Protect residential communities from odor, noise, dust, and flies
π¦ Prevent the spread of animal diseases between farms
π± Protect the environment from pollution
βοΈ Promote public health, safety, and general welfare
π Ensure orderly land use and sustainable development
LEGAL FOUNDATIONS
ποΈ HLURB Resolution No. R-674, Series of 2000
Rules and Regulations Governing the Approval of Poultry and Piggery Farm Locations
Provides the minimum locational standards and setback requirements for poultry and piggery farms, including distances from:
β’ Built-up areas
β’ Groundwater sources
β’ Roads and highways
β’ Other poultry and piggery farms
ποΈ Republic Act No. 7160
Local Government Code of 1991
Empowers Local Government Units to:
β’ Enforce zoning ordinances
β’ Issue locational clearances
β’ Regulate land uses
β’ Protect public health, safety, and welfare
ποΈ Presidential Decree No. 856
Code on Sanitation of the Philippines
Requires prevention of health hazards, nuisances, and unsanitary conditions arising from livestock and poultry operations.
ποΈ Republic Act No. 9275
Philippine Clean Water Act of 2004
Protects groundwater and surface water from pollution caused by animal wastes and farm effluents.
ποΈ Republic Act No. 9003
Ecological Solid Waste Management Act of 2000
Requires proper collection, handling, treatment, and disposal of animal waste.
ποΈ BAI Administrative Order No. 04, Series of 2004
Guidelines Regulating the Establishment of Livestock and Poultry Farms in the Philippines
Establishes standards on:
β’ Farm location
β’ Biosecurity
β’ Environmental protection
β’ Waste management
β’ Animal health and welfare
REMEMBER
β Not every agricultural lot is automatically suitable for a poultry or piggery farm.
β
Compliance with locational standards is required before the issuance of a Locational Clearance.
β
Compliance protects both farmers and neighboring communities.
